Lee Roy Schilling, 92, passed away peacefully on November 11, 2022, in Cedar Park, Texas. He was born in Winedale, Texas, and grew up in Greenvine, Texas. He was drafted into the United States Army and served in Korea. Lee Roy worked for 30 years in Austin for the Singer Sewing Machine Company as a salesman, store manager on Congress Avenue, in Capital Plaza and in Highland Mall and as district manager serving central and south Texas. In 1982, he received a dealership and opened his own sewing machine store, Northwest Sewing Center, on Burnet Road. Lee Roy, affectionately known as the Singer Man, was greatly admired and trusted by his customers. He always had a smile on his face and never met a stranger.
